Output df79883c719a64d6b3056d35dcb42577e205166709458c94d26c72338185145a:1

value
17679600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5c925659c0dd218cdc5c807eabb152fd40bd04 OP_EQUAL
address
3LKaffdJLg5EWk95ixHuuasPqbfKqAZSLv
transaction
df79883c719a64d6b3056d35dcb42577e205166709458c94d26c72338185145a
confirmations
277082
spent
true